High school sweethearts Lindsey and Ryne are very physically and emotionally attracted to each other, but they are going to different colleges in the fall and decide that they should not commit to their relationship. According to Sternberg's triangular theory, they have __________ love.

A. companionate
B. consummate
C. fatuous
D. romantic


Answer: D
